MV AGUSTA F3 800 RC photo gallery

The meatier 800cc version (actual cylinder capacity of 798cc) keeps the same bore of 675 with a longer stroke, which increases from 45.9 mm to 54.3 mm. The increase in cubic capacity brings with it a net gain of 20 HP, achieving a maximum power output of 148 HP at 13,000 rpm, with torque standing at 88 Nm at 10.600 rpm. The limiter is set to cut in at 13,500 rpm. The higher horsepower made it possible to fit a longer final ratio, which increases from 16/43 on the 675 to 17/41 on the 800, which is capable of 270 km/h, while the smaller 675 stops at 260 km/h.

MV AGUSTA F3 675 photo gallery

The F3 675 is a Sport bike, manufactured bt MV Augusta. This model sold from year 2016 and it is equipped with a superb in-line 675 cc three-cylinder power unit on the new F3 pays homage to the world’s most victorious motorcycle brand. It is with this architecture, in fact, that MV has competed in and won an unprecedented number of races and world championships. Today the 3-cylinder engine is back in a Supersport guise to offer up first-class technical solutions and peak performance.

The new MV Agusta F3 675 engine the dream to chase in the Supersport class, an engine set to become the new supersport benchmark. Major contributions to lightness and compactness have come from closed-deck integration of cylinders in the crankcase, achieved via a single shell-casting, the MVICS platform and the use of titanium for both the intake and exhaust valves.

MV AGUSTA F3 675 photo gallery

When it comes to pure Italian thoroughbred supersports, it doesn't get much better than the 2015 MY F3 675. It comes with a liquid-cooled, four-stroke, 675cc, in-line three cylinder engine paired to a six-speed manual transmission, and can produce 128 horsepower and 71 Nm of torque.

It comes with an array of modern technologies, that ensure increased performance both on the road and the race track, such as the MVICS system, ABS as standard, Electronically Assistes Shift (EAS), launch control, vehicle lean sensor and an anti-wheeling technology.

MV AGUSTA F3 800 AGO photo gallery

The House of Schiranna has launched a tribute for legendary MV Agusta racer Giacomo Agostini, in the embodiment of the 2015 MY MV Agusta F3 800 AGO. It comes with the colors of the Italian flag, as well as lots of decals that set it apart from the rest of the MV Agusta range. This limited edition machine is packed full of the latest technologies and materials developed by the Italian engineers on the race track, such as the electronic engine and traction control, the MVICS technology, Boscg 9MP Racing ABS as standard and the RLM system.

MV AGUSTA F3 800 photo gallery

For riders who want the power of a liter class superbike but also the agility of a supersport, the House of Schiranna has launched the 2015 MY MV Agusta F3 800. It sports a liquid-cooled, four-stroke, 798cc, in-line three cylinder engine paired to a six-speed manual transmission, and can produce 148 horsepower and 88 Nm of torque.

In addition, it tips the scale at only 173 kg, which is about the same weight as its 675 supersport sibling, and still has the added bonus of 20 mode horsepower. Other features include a ride-by-wire system and four torque maps, the Bosch 9 Race ABS and the RLM technology.

MV AGUSTA F3 675 photo gallery

The 2014 MY MV Agusta F3 675 is a supersport machine from the House of Varese. It sports a liquid-cooled, four-stroke, 675cc, in-line three cylinder powerhouse paired to a six-speed manual transmission, and can produce 128 horsepower and 71 Nm of torque.

As all other machines from the Schiranna, it has all the latest technologies, such as the Motor& Vehicle Integrated Control System (MVICS), the Electronically Assisted Shift (EAS), Launch Control, an eight-level traction control and an anti-wheeling system.

MV AGUSTA F3 800 photo gallery

The 2014 MY MV Agusta F3 800 is the newest addition in the Varese line-up, and has been designed as a bridge between the supersport F3 675 and the liter-class F4 two-wheeler. It sports a liquid-cooled, four-stroke, 798cc, in-line three cylinder engine paired to a six-speed manual transmission, and can produce 146 horsepower and 88 Nm of torque.

Technology-wise, it comes with an Electronically Assisted Shift (ESA), a Motor & Vehicle Integrated Control System (MVICS), a drive-by-wire with four torque maps and an eight-level traction control.

MV AGUSTA F3 Oro photo gallery

The 2013 MY MV Agusta F3 Oro is a limited edition machine designed to celebrate the introduction of the base F3, and is addressed to the collector's and enthusiasts of Gustas and Italian motorcycles in general. It comes with a nostalgic and yet modern paint scheme, in red and grey as most MV's, but with a special formula that also gives it a modern touch.

Except the engine, most if it's internal parts have been replaced with race-ready ones, such as the suspension system, the brakes, as well as lots of body parts which are made out of carbon fiber on this machine, as opposed to the base F3.

MV AGUSTA F3 photo gallery

The 2013 MY MV Agusta F3 sports a liquid-cooled, four-stroke, 675cc, in-line three cylinder engine paired to a six-speed manual transmission, and can produce 126 horsepower and 71 Nm of torque, making this the least powerful among the Schiranno superbikes. But what it lacks in power it makes up for in agility and maneuverability, thanks to the race-derived suspension system and state-of-the-art brakes. This also means that this light machine can easily put a smile on any rider's face, whether on public streets or the closed circuit.

MV AGUSTA F3 Oro photo gallery

The House of Schiranna has launched an exclusive version of the new F3, in the embodiment of the 2012 MY MV Agusta F3 Oro, which has been limited to only 200 units. The most defining feature of this machine are the gold frame plates and single-sided swingarm, as well as the forged aluminium wheels painted the same color.

The less obvious and maybe more important features that distinguish this machine from the base one are the Brembo Racing monoblock braking system with radial callipers, the fully adjustable Ohlins inverted fork, the Ohlins TTX rear monoshock and the Ohlins steering damper. In addition, the front and rear mudguards, the dashboard cover, the airbox sude and intake covers, the chain guards, and the swingarm protection cover are made out of carbon fiber.

MV AGUSTA F3 photo gallery

The House of Schiranno has lauched the 2012 MY MV Agusta F3 in an attempt to enter the middleweight supersport machine, and they did not disappoint. As its bigger sibling, the F4, the F3 carries on the torch of the Italian brand and boasts superior performance, excellent maneuverability and, as with all Agustas, the trademark Italian thoroughbred design.

At its heart lies a new, liquid-cooled, four-stroke, 675cc, three cylinder powerhouse paired to a six-speed manual transmission, and can produce 126 horsepower and 71 Nm. In addition, it tips the scale at just 173 kg, so even though it has less power than its bigger siblings, it is more than a match whether on the straights or in the bends.
